The overview below groups typical Basement Window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bristol, IN.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Window Replacement - The cost for replacing a basement window typically ranges from $300 to $700 per window. Factors influencing price include window size and material choices, with larger or custom options costing more.
Installing Egress Windows - Egress window installation usually costs between $2,000 and $4,500 per window. This includes excavation, framing, and finishing, with prices varying based on window size and basement accessibility.
Window Repair Services - Repair costs for basement windows generally fall between $150 and $500, depending on the extent of damage. Common repairs include fixing leaks, broken glass, or hardware issues.
Custom Window Solutions - Custom basement window services can range from $1,000 to $3,000 or more. Customizations may involve special sizes, shapes, or added features like reinforced glass or decorative framing.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ing basement windows? Replacing basement windows can improve energy efficiency, enhance security, and increase natural light in the basement area.
How do I know if my basement windows need to be replaced? Signs such as drafts, difficulty opening or closing, water leaks, or visible damage may indicate that replacement is needed.
What types of basement windows are available for replacement? Local service providers typically offer various options, including egress windows, casement windows, and sliding windows, suitable for basement spaces.
Is professional installation recommended for basement window replacement? Yes, professional installation ensures proper fitting, sealing, and compliance with safety standards.
How long does a basement window replacement typically take? The duration can vary based on the scope of work, but most replacements can be completed within a day by local contractors.
